x32: Check __ILP32__ instead of __LP64__ for x32
Check __LP64__ isn't a reliable way to tell if we are compiling for x32
since __LP64__ isnn't specified by x86-64 psABI. Not all x86-64
compilers define __LP64__, which was added to GCC 3.3. The updated x32
psABI:
https://sites.google.com/site/x32abi/documents
definse _ILP32 and __ILP32__ for x32. GCC trunk and 4.7 branch have
been updated to define _ILP32 and __ILP32__ for x32. This patch
replaces __LP64__ check with __ILP32__.
